What reaction would take place if hot tugsten was surrounded by air?

Respuesta :

taskmasters
taskmasters taskmasters
  • 07-09-2016
The reaction that would take place if hot tungsten was surrounded by air is that it will form a non-conducting tungsten oxide. Tungsten will burn out instantaneously. The chemical reaction is written as:

W +3/2 O2 --->WO3
